need. For more information, please visit www.resilience.com Brief
Job Description: The Material Handler is a position reporting to
Supervisor, Warehouse with the duties to move and transport a
variety of material within and between various operating areas.
This position includes the function to perform the sampling,
monitor and load/unload incoming trucks. Job Responsibilities •
Understand and comply with all applicable SOPs, GMPs and
department/site guidelines to ensure compliance with applicable
regulatory requirements. (OSHA, FDA, DEA, FTZ and so on) • Safely
and proficiently operate multiple types of Powered Industrial
Trucks (PITs) • Immediately report and help investigate any PIT
incident/accident. • Complete daily PIT safety check lists. •
Safely charge batteries for PITs. • Safely and proficiently operate
all non-PIT equipment including hand pallet jacks, pallet exchange
machine, pallet stretch wrappers and pallet banding machine. •
Maintain skill proficiency in SAP (including Radio Frequency
devices), WES, Microsoft Outlook, Temp Tracer, and any other
programs necessary to support all warehouse/label control
activities. • Work to support site and department Key Performance
Indicators (KPIs). • Perform all housekeeping tasks necessary to
keep work areas clean and organized. • Assist in various cycle
counting and location audit activities. • Perform all warehouse
duties related to receiving, shipping and storage of direct
materials (raw material, WIP and finished goods), chemicals
(including tank farm), HAZMAT materials and nonstock materials. •
Perform all warehouse duties related to supporting all production
areas. • Understand and be able to communicate Bill of Lading
information with outside truck drivers and carriers. • Perform all
system transactions and updates including BOL, MRR, MMC, POD, DFR,
etc. and complete any written documentation required to support
these processes or forms. • Monitor and maintain inventory of
supplies related to warehouse activities by notifying responsible
person or placing orders in the iBuy system directly. • Assist in
the review, creation and/or edit process for warehouse SOPs, work
instructions and forms. This may involve utilization of Microsoft
Word and Veeva to complete the document updates. • Perform other
duties and responsibilities as assigned Minimum Requirements •
Shipping and receiving experience. • Ability to meet requirements
for Dangerous Goods certification. • Must have the ability to
effectively understand, read, write, communicate, and follow
instructions. • Good attention to detail is required. Individual
must be capable of keeping accurate records and performing
mathematical calculations. Preferred Background • High School
diploma or equivalent • Successful completion of PIT Safety
Training Course including certification on all types of equipment
utilized by the warehouse. • SAP ERP Warehouse Management
experience • Forklift and DOT training • Export shipments
